Theories for Killer Croc's coat in Hush (2004)
Hush, Harvey and Clayface-as-Jason have the same trench coat because of identity shenanigans in the plan in the Hush comics. That makes sense. But if you go back to the beginning of this arc, where Batman hauls Croc into custody, he isn't wearing one... And then when Batman goes back to interrogate him, inexplicably, he's wearing one in the cell, the exact same design.
(Croc later tells Catwoman that Ivy had told him she would be at Ivy's greenhouse lair, so there are ways of getting things into Arkham. So I guess it could potentially make sense that someone would be able to... smuggle in a massive trench coat?)
It's in his size and everything, and I can't imagine it's a common size to stock even in Gotham?? So it could have needed to be custom-made. But he's not even part of the identity shenanigans part of the plan, so why does he have an identical trench coat?
